Rumah > Artikel > hujung hadapan web > titik perenggan set javascript
Dalam reka bentuk dan pembangunan web, titik perenggan merujuk kepada titik-titik kecil yang diselitkan di tengah-tengah artikel atau perenggan. Fungsi titik perenggan adalah untuk membantu pembaca membaca artikel dengan lebih baik. Dalam tipografi tradisional, penetapan titik perenggan biasanya ditambah secara manual oleh penyusun huruf. Tetapi dalam reka bentuk web moden, kami boleh menggunakan JavaScript untuk menetapkan titik perenggan secara automatik untuk menjadikan halaman web lebih cantik dan boleh dibaca.
JavaScript ialah bahasa pengaturcaraan berorientasikan objek yang membolehkan kami menambah kesan dinamik dan fungsi interaktif pada dokumen HTML. Dalam artikel ini, kami akan menetapkan titik segmen melalui JavaScript. Contoh kod akan dilaksanakan menggunakan perpustakaan jQuery, perpustakaan JavaScript yang digunakan secara meluas yang memudahkan kerumitan pengaturcaraan.
Kita perlu menambah elemen perenggan pada dokumen HTML terlebih dahulu:
<p id="my-paragraph">这是一个段落。</p>
Seterusnya, kita perlu menulis kod JavaScript untuk menambah titik perenggan. Kita boleh menggunakan kaedah text()
jQuery untuk mendapatkan kandungan teks perenggan, dan kemudian menggunakan ungkapan biasa untuk menggantikan ruang dengan ruang bertitik.
$(document).ready(function() { var paragraph = $('#my-paragraph'); var text = paragraph.text(); var pattern = new RegExp(/s/, "g"); var result = text.replace(pattern, " · "); paragraph.html(result); });
Dalam kod di atas, kami mula-mula menggunakan kaedah $(document).ready()
untuk memastikan dokumen HTML dimuatkan sebelum melaksanakan kod. Kemudian gunakan kaedah $()
jQuery untuk memilih elemen perenggan dengan id my-paragraph
dan simpannya dalam pembolehubah paragraph
.
Seterusnya, kami menggunakan kaedah text()
untuk mendapatkan kandungan teks perenggan dan menyimpannya dalam pembolehubah text
.
Kemudian, kami menggunakan ungkapan biasa untuk memadankan ruang dalam perenggan. Di sini, s
digunakan untuk mewakili ungkapan biasa ruang dan g
digunakan untuk mewakili padanan global. Akhir sekali, kami menggunakan kaedah replace()
rentetan untuk menggantikan setiap ruang dengan ruang bertitik ·
.
Langkah terakhir ialah menetapkan semula teks dengan titik perenggan ke dalam elemen perenggan melalui kaedah html()
.
Selepas menjalankan kod di atas, anda dapat melihat bahawa setiap perkataan dalam perenggan dipisahkan oleh ruang bertitik Ini ialah kesan titik perenggan yang ditetapkan secara automatik oleh JavaScript.
Dalam pembangunan projek sebenar, kami juga boleh melaraskan saiz, warna, kedudukan dan atribut lain titik segmen melalui gaya CSS untuk mencapai gaya titik segmen yang lebih kaya.
Ringkasnya, JavaScript boleh menetapkan titik perenggan secara automatik melalui ungkapan biasa. Anda boleh mendapatkan dan mengubah suai kandungan teks elemen dengan mudah dengan menggunakan kaedah text()
dan html()
pustaka jQuery. Kaedah ini bukan sahaja dapat mengurangkan beban kerja menambah mata perenggan secara manual, tetapi juga menjadikan halaman web lebih cantik dan lebih mudah dibaca. Ia adalah teknologi yang patut disyorkan.
Atas ialah kandungan terperinci titik perenggan set javascript.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!